Link Real Estate Investment Trust is a real estate investment trust managed by Link Asset Management Limited, described as the first REIT in Hong Kong and the largest in Asia by market capitalisation. Founded in 2004 after the Hong Kong Housing Authority privatized part of its property portfolio, it manages a diverse holding of retail spaces, fresh markets, offices and parking facilities, with 126 properties totalling about 9 million square feet in Hong Kong plus seven properties totalling about 6 million square feet outside the territory. The trust listed on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ange in November 2005 with an initial valuation of HK$22.02 billion and is headquartered at The Quayside in Kwun Tong, Kowloon.
